Iguatu vs Zugspitze Climate & Distance Between

Germany flag
  • The distance between Iguatu, Brazil and Zugspitze, Germany is approximately 7,743 km or 4,812 mi.
  • To reach Iguatu in this distance one would set out from Zugspitze bearing 234.6°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Iguatu bearing 213.7° or SSW .
  • Iguatu has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Zugspitze has a tundra climate (ET).
  • Iguatu is in or near the tropical very dry forest biome whereas Zugspitze is in or near the boreal wet for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 30.4 °C (54.7°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 9.9 °C (17.8°F) less in Iguatu.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 275 mm (10.8 in) more which is equivalent to 275 l/m² (6.75 US gal/ft²) or 2,750,000 l/ha (293,993 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 31.2° higher in Iguatu than in Zugspitze.
